#ff5d8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ff5d8d is composed of 100% red, 36.5%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 342.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68.2%. #ff5d8d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baff with #ff001b.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#ff5d8d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ff5d8d has RGB values of R:255, G:93,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.45, K:0. Its decimal value is 16735629.

Hex triplet ff5d8d #ff5d8d
RGB Decimal 255, 93, 141 rgb(255,93,141)
RGB Percent 100, 36.5, 55.3 rgb(100%,36.5%,55.3%)
CMYK 0, 64, 45, 0
HSL 342.2°, 100, 68.2 hsl(342.2,100%,68.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 342.2°, 63.5, 100
Web Safe ff6699 #ff6699
CIE-LAB 62.522, 65.073, 7.366
XYZ 49.963, 31.017, 28.554
xyY 0.456, 0.283, 31.017
CIE-LCH 62.522, 65.489, 6.458
CIE-LUV 62.522, 109.535, -3.059
Hunter-Lab 55.693, 62.675, 8.587
Binary 11111111, 01011101, 10001101

Shades and Tints of #ff5d8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0004 is the darkest color, while #fffafb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ff5d8d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#939393 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a98892 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#999bad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b29788 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fc6c72 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#be84a1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#ce8189 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fd667c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
